2021 JAVA程序设计(三江学院) 最新满分章节测试答案
- 第1周: Java程序设计语言概述 第1周测验
- 【作业】第1周: Java程序设计语言概述 第1周作业
- 第2周: Java环境搭建和应用案例 第2周测验
- 【作业】第2周: Java环境搭建和应用案例 第2周作业
- 第3周: Java的语言基础 第3周测验
- 【作业】第3周: Java的语言基础 第3周作业
- 第4周: Java的流程控制 第4周测验
- 【作业】第4周: Java的流程控制 第4周作业
- 第5周: Java面向对象1 第5周测验
- 【作业】第5周: Java面向对象1 第5周作业
- 第6周: Java面向对象2 第6周测验
- 【作业】第6周: Java面向对象2 第6周作业
- 第7周: Java集合类的使用 第7周测验
- 【作业】第7周: Java集合类的使用 第7周作业
- 第8周: Java的异常处理 第8周测验
- 【作业】第8周: Java的异常处理 第8周作业
- 第9周: Java I-O及数据流程序设计 第9周测验
- 【作业】第9周: Java I-O及数据流程序设计 第9周作业
- 第10周: Java多线程编程 第10周测验
- 【作业】第10周: Java多线程编程 第10周作业
- 第11周: Java数据库程序设计 第11周测验
- 【作业】第11周: Java数据库程序设计 第11周作业
- 第12周: Java网络编程 第12周测验
- 【作业】第12周: Java网络编程 第12周作业
本答案对应课程为:点我自动跳转查看
本课程起止时间为:2021-03-01到2021-06-18
第1周: Java程序设计语言概述 第1周测验
1、 问题:Java通过( )保证可移植性。
选项:
A:编译器
B:解释器
C:虚拟机
D:垃圾自动回收机制
答案: 【虚拟机】
2、 问题:下列不属于Java语言特点的是( )。
选项:
A:分布式
B:安全性
C:与平台无关
D:编译执行
答案: 【编译执行】
3、 问题: 编译Java应用程序源文件将产生相应的字节码文件,这些字节码文件的扩展名是( )。
选项:
A: .java
B:.jvm
C:.exe
D:.class
答案: 【.class】
4、 问题:如果在移动设备上进行开发,可以选择的Java版本是( )。
选项:
A:JavaSE
B:JavaEE
C:JavaME
D:都不是
答案: 【JavaME】
5、 问题:Java属于以下哪种语言?
选项:
A:高级语言
B:机器语言
C:汇编语言
D:硬件描述语言
答案: 【高级语言】
6、 问题:Java语言通过垃圾回收机制简化了程序的内存管理。
选项:
A:正确
B:错误
答案: 【正确】
7、 问题:Java语言含有指针。
选项:
A:正确
B:错误
答案: 【错误】
8、 问题:Java支持多线程。
选项:
A:正确
B:错误
答案: 【正确】
9、 问题:Java是跨平台的编程语言。
选项:
A:正确
B:错误
答案: 【正确】
10、 问题:Java支持分布式计算。
选项:
A:正确
B:错误
答案: 【正确】
11、 问题:Java是面向过程的编程语言。
选项:
A:正确
B:错误
答案: 【错误】
12、 问题:Java语言具有较好的安全性、可移植性以及与平台无关等特性。
选项:
A:正确
B:错误
答案: 【正确】
【作业】第1周: Java程序设计语言概述 第1周作业
1、 问题:什么是Java虚拟机?
评分规则: 【 (1分)Java虚拟机(Java virtual machine, JVM)是在一台真正的机器上用软件方式实现的一台假想机。Java虚拟机是运行Java程序必不可少的机制。(1分)它是编译后的Java程序和硬件系统之间的接口,程序员可以把JVM看作一个虚拟的处理器。编译后的Java程序指令并不直接在硬件系统的CPU上执行,而是由JVM执行。(1分)它不仅解释执行编译后的Java指令,而且还进行安全检查。它是Java程序能在多平台间进行无缝移植的可靠保证,同时也是Java程序的安全检验引擎。
】
2、 问题:简述Java语言的运行机制。
评分规则: 【 (1分)由Java语言编写的源程序,扩展名为.java的文件,(1分)首先通过编译器javac进行编译,编译后生成一种与平台无关的字节码文件,其扩展名为.class。(1分)这种字节码可被不同平台的Java虚拟机解释执行。所以,Java程序的执行过程必须经过先编译,后解释两个步骤。
】
3、 问题:Java语言开发的三大平台是什么?
评分规则: 【 (1个1分)Java ME 、Java SE 、Java EE
】
第2周: Java环境搭建和应用案例 第2周测验
1、 问题:定义一个类必须使用的关键字是( )。
选项:
A:public
B:class
C:interface
D:static
答案: 【class】
2、 问题:下列修饰符中与访问控制无关的是( )。
选项:
A:private
B:public
C:protected
D:final
答案: 【final】
3、 问题:运行以下代码:public class StringRef{public static void main(String[] args){ String s1=”abc”; String s2=”def”; String s3=s2; s2=”ghi”; System.out.println(s1+s2+s3);}}运行结果是( )。
选项:
A:abcdefghi
B:abdefdef
C:abcghidef
D:abcghighi
答案: 【abcghidef】
4、 问题:关于下列程序段的输出结构,说法正确的是( )。public class Example{ static int i; public static void main(String args[]){ System.out.println(i); }}
选项:
A:有错误,变量i没有初始化
B:null
C:1
D:0
答案: 【0】
5、 问题:main方法是Java应用程序执行的入口。以下main方法声明正确的是( )。
选项:
A:public static void main()
B:public void main(String[] args)
C:public static String main(String args[])
D:public static void main(String args[])
答案: 【public static void main(String args[]) 】
6、 问题:Java程序的执行过程中用到一套JDK工具,其中java.exe是指 ( )。
选项:
A:Java文档生成器
B:Java解释器
C:Java编译器
D:Java类分解器
答案: 【Java解释器】
7、 问题:关键字void的含义是( )。
选项:
A:方法没有返回值
B:方法体为空
C:没有意义
D:定义方法时必须使用
答案: 【方法没有返回值】
8、 问题:在一个Java源文件中,import,class,package语句的顺序是( )。
选项:
A:package import class
B:import class package
C:class import package
D:package class import
答案: 【package import class】
9、 问题:Java语言是不区分大小写的。
选项:
A:正确
B:错误
答案: 【错误】
10、 问题:在一个Java源程序文件中,可以有多个public类。
选项:
A:正确
B:错误
答案: 【错误】
11、 问题:一个Java源程序经过编译后,得到的文件扩展名一定是.class。
选项:
A:正确
B:错误
答案: 【正确】
12、 问题:一个Java源程序可以包含多个类。
选项:
A:正确
B:错误
本文章不含期末不含主观题!!
本文章不含期末不含主观题!!
支付后可长期查看
有疑问请添加客服QQ 2356025045反馈
如遇卡顿看不了请换个浏览器即可打开
请看清楚了再购买哦,电子资源购买后不支持退款哦